Taco Bell 39600
Taco Bell 39600 appears in inspection records six times, starting in 2022. The newest entry in the record is dated Jan 9, 2026. A medium risk score generally means inspectors found things to fix, though most weren't urgent.
There hasn't been much movement either way: counts have stayed near four violations per visit across recent inspections.
Across the inspection history, “current hotel and restaurant license not displayed” is the issue that surfaces most often, recorded three times.
Compared to other Ocoee restaurants (averaging 76), there's room to close the gap. On the whole, the file is mixed but not concerning.
